Good morning, Jacksonville! This is your weather wizard coming to you with the latest forecast that'll keep you one step ahead of Mother Nature. Let's kick things off with a chilly heads up - we've got a Frost Advisory in effect, so bundle up, folks! Today's looking like a crisp winter day with sunny skies and a high near 56 degrees Fahrenheit. Early risers, watch out for patchy frost before 9 am, and don't forget those wind chills will make it feel like a brisk 29 degrees. Northwest winds will be dancing around 5 to 9 miles per hour. Tonight, we're talking clear skies with temperatures dropping to around 33 degrees. Expect northwest winds gusting up to 16 miles per hour - perfect night for some hot cocoa and warm socks! Thursday brings more sunshine but keep those layers handy. We're looking at a high near 50 degrees Fahrenheit, with wind chills dipping down to 24 degrees early on. North winds will be whispering between 7 to 11 miles per hour. As we roll into Friday, things start warming up. Expect mostly sunny conditions and temperatures climbing to a pleasant 61 degrees Fahrenheit. By Saturday, we might see a few scattered showers, with a 30 percent chance of precipitation before 1 pm. The weekend looks pretty sweet - Sunday brings abundant sunshine and temperatures near 56 degrees Fahrenheit. Monday offers a slight 20 percent chance of showers, keeping things interesting.
